The ankle collar & laces give a snug, secure wrap — classic AJ1 feeling. Now, let’s be real: the "Air Jordan 1 Mid" isn’t known for plush cushioning. It’s a firm ride (that’s just how it is). It’s not heavy, though — easy to wear all day. If you want clouds underfoot, this ain’t it. But for style & support? It delivers. On feet now! Honestly, the comfort is… okay. It's a flat, firm ride - that's just the nature of the "air jordan 1 mid". Don't expect modern cushioning! The ankle collar is stiff at first, but the overall fit is true-to-size with a secure wrap. Compared to a High OG, the shorter collar offers a bit more ankle mobility. It's a trade-off between that iconic look and day-long comfort. Is the Air Jordan 1 Mid worth it? For style and heritage—absolutely. It's a piece of sneaker history you can wear daily. I'd recommend it to anyone wanting that classic Jordan look without the hype (or price) of some High OG releases. But for pure comfort seekers? Maybe not your first choice.
